深度解析常见网络攻击漏洞与防护策略
在当今数字化时代,网络安全问题日益成为全球关注的焦点,黑客和恶意软件不断演变的攻击手段使得企业、政府机构和个人用户面临前所未有的风险,本文将深入探讨几种常见的网络攻击漏洞,并提供相应的防护策略。
SQL注入漏洞
SQL注入是一种通过向数据库系统输入错误的数据来执行非法操作的技术,这种漏洞通常出现在Web应用中,特别是那些不经过验证或转义输入数据的地方,防范SQL注入的关键在于对所有用户输入进行严格的验证和过滤,避免直接使用来自用户的字符串构建复杂的查询语句。
XSS跨站脚本漏洞
XSS漏洞允许攻击者在受害者的浏览器中嵌入恶意脚本,从而控制受害者的行为或访问敏感信息,为了防止XSS攻击,需要对所有的客户端输出进行编码或转义处理,确保任何HTML标签都被正确地转换为纯文本形式。
特洛伊木马(Trojan Horse)病毒
特洛伊木马是一种隐蔽的恶意软件,它伪装成合法程序以潜伏在目标计算机上,防御特洛伊木马的关键在于实施多层次的安全措施,包括防火墙、入侵检测系统以及定期更新操作系统和应用程序。
- 加强安全意识:员工应接受定期的安全培训,了解最新的网络安全威胁和最佳实践。
- 使用最新技术:持续监控和升级防火墙、入侵检测系统等安全设备。
- 加密通信:对于敏感数据传输,采用SSL/TLS协议增强数据隐私性。
- 多层防御体系:结合硬件防火墙、入侵检测/预防系统、反病毒软件等多种防护工具。
面对网络攻击漏洞,只有不断提高自身的安全技术和管理水平,才能有效地保护自己免受潜在威胁,遵守法律法规,支持并推动行业标准制定,共同维护网络安全环境的健康发展。